Pioneering Builder Partners Join Builders Challenge
Thirty-eight pioneering builders have joined the Builder's Challenge in time for the launch at the International Builder's Show. Twenty-two of these pioneers walked on-stage to demonstrate support of the Builder's Challenge and receive a certificate of recognition from Energy Secretary Samuel W. Bodman. These builders have shown their commitment to improving the performance of houses in our nation by committing to build homes to the Builders Challenge levels of performance. With these innovative builders on board with the initiative, the Builders Challenge expects to have at least 6,000 homes built to the standard in the first year. By "taking the challenge," the 38 pioneering builders alone will save Americans an estimated $5 million and 8,098 metric tons of carbon or the equivalent of taking 5,438 cars off the road for one year.
